53 * Computes the collapsed block-start margin (in the context's parent's
54 * writing mode) for a block whose reflow input is in aRI.
55 * The computed margin is added into aMargin, whose writing mode is the
56 * parent's mode as found in mMetrics.GetWritingMode(); note this may not be
57 * the block's own writing mode as found in aRI.
58 * If aClearanceFrame is null then this is the first optimistic pass which
59 * shall assume that no frames have clearance, and we clear the HasClearance
60 * on all frames encountered.
61 * If non-null, this is the second pass and the caller has decided
62 * aClearanceFrame needs clearance (and we will therefore stop collapsing
63 * there); also, this function is responsible for marking it with
65 * If in the optimistic pass any frame is encountered that might possibly
66 * need clearance (i.e., if we really needed the optimism assumption) then
67 * we set aMayNeedRetry to true.
68 * We return true if we changed the clearance state of any line and marked it
